how is Rise of the Ronin? the game looked cool to me but I was worried that the difficulty would be a bit much
It's fun! And I don't find it hard at all. I play around with difficulty during a game in the beginning and it's extremely easy (too easy!) on the lowest difficulty (I forget what it's called) and you level up and get fantastic equipment really quickly and basically just overpower everyone ;) On normal it's just challenging enough and you still pretty much go around kicking ass ;)
ah okay good to know! how do the combat mechanics feel compared to other games like assassin's creed or ghost of tsushima? are there stealth sections and if so are they mandatory? sorry for asking all the questions, thanks in advance!
Sure, no problem! I'm probably about halfway through the game or so, and I \*think\* so far there was one mission where you weren't supposed to be seen. I am all about stealth and so do everything I can in that mode but I don't think you \*have\* to do barely any. The combat mechanics are mind-blowing, at least to me. Very fluid and intuitive. Like Assassin's Creed, there are random "fugitives" all over the map you can fight, and what Assassin's Creed calls outposts, this game calls "public disorder", where bad guys have taken over a camp somewhere and you have to defeat them. They're different levels so as you level up you can beat more and more camps. I would say in 90% of the cases you can hide from the baddies in the camps on rooftops and snipe at them with a rifle or a bow and arrow. Like Tsushima, there are shrines to pray at, and instead of foxes, there are cats to pet. And dogs ;) Lots of pets! Also early on you get an amazing glider with the best aerial flying mechanics I've experienced so far, and you get to use it quite a bit. And there are tons of missions and quests! And things to collect if you're a completionist ;)
woah thank you for the detailed answer! definitely gonna be adding to my wishlist then. i love taking out bases with stealth. and the fact that you can pet the animals too?? omg <3
The stealth is pretty good! There's a skill tree where you can upgrade to better sneaking around and silent steps ;) You can also assassinate by sneaking up on them, and also assassinate from rooftops. ;) AND from the gilder!
